On 23/09/2011 14:56, Stan Hoeppner wrote:
> On 9/23/2011 12:10 AM, Thomas Fjellstrom wrote:
>
>> I /really really/ wish the driver for this card was more stable, but
>> you deal
>> with what you've got (in my case a $100 2 port SAS/8 port SATA card).
>
> Please don't shield the identity of the problem card. Others need to
> know of your problems. An educated guess tells me it is one of...
>
> Card: SuperMicro AOC-SASLP-MV8 Marvell 88SE6480
> Driver: MVSAS
>
> Card: HighPoint RocketRAID 2680/2680SGL Marvell 88SE6485
> Driver: MVSAS
>
> This ASIC/driver combo is so historically horrible with Linux that I'm
> surprised all the owners haven't had a big bon fire party and thrown all
> the cards in. Or simply Ebay'd them to Windows users, where they seem to
> work relatively OK.
>
> Solve your problem with a 50% more $$ LSI SAS1068E based Intel 8 port
> PCIe x4 SAS/SATA HBA, which uses the mptsas driver:
> http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16816117157
>
> It seems this is the card most users switch to after being burned by the
> cheap Marvell based SAS 2xSFF8087 cards. The 1068E cards and the mptsas
> driver are far more reliable, stable, and faster. Many OEM cards from
> IBM, Dell, etc, use this chip and can be had on Ebay for less than the
> new retail Intel card. In your situation I'd probably buy new Intel just
> in case. Hope this info/insight helps.
>

The SAS card I had was an LSI SAS1068 card, with 2 SAS (no SATA), Dell 
brand.  It worked flawlessly with Linux right up to the day the card 
died out of the blue.

With a sample size of 1, I don't have the statistics to justify judging 
the card or the controller, but I certainly will be sceptical about 
using such a card again.
